    Welcome to the "D2 club"
    Whats the intended use?
    Only for towing/daily driver or rock hoping/mud bathing?
    Don't order springs till you know what acc you want, eg Bull bar,2nd batt, fridge, shelfs, ect.,they will all effect ride hight.
    Engine saver as sugested is money well spent IMHO.
    Mines linked in my sig. if you want a look, just done springs and set for touring with tents.

    Quote Originally Posted by Urban Panzer View Post
    Hey Mark, Disco looks nice.

    REF your ARB bumper, how "thick" are the actual recovery points on the front ?

    have you used them in anger at all ? are they up top the job for a snatch block etc ?

    Trying to decide on that one you have, or the "fogged" facelift version which annoyingly don't have the recovery points on it


    Cheers
    Nick
    (UP)
    HI Panzer

    The recovery points are ok on the ARB bar but I have made custom recovery points under the Bullbar attached to the chassis . Went to arb enquiring if they could be purchased for disco but just got a blank look from salesman. So made some from 1/2" plate and purchased a bridal strap I have not had to use it in anger as yet because and d2 has been brilliant everywhere ive gone and a few weekends ago showed up 2 landcruisers up the blue mountains west of Sydney one blew up his front diff lock and trashed his near new Cooper ST tyres and the other had to winch up the Disco just made them look like RAV4s. I'd be careful using the recovery hooks on Bullbar maybe tow but not snatch with them.
    cheers mark

    Quote Originally Posted by Murdo View Post
    Bought it yesterday. Is a bare canvas. Want lift kit first and poly airs to tow Jayco Hawk. Any suggestions.
    Hi Murdo Dobinsons do a 2" spring lift and shocks and i have polly airs in my Disco 2 all work very well have done around 30,000kms with this set up have been to Kimberleys (gibb river rd) Mitchells Falls ,Tanami Rd and up to Lawn Hill all towing my Jayco Flamingo the springs and shocks only cost $800.00 for the set and $350.00(12months ago Sydney prices) for the polly airs and I fitted myself They are a good combination Have tried old man emu on my D1 and after a trip to the top end the shocks where had it . these are still great after that 20,000km trip Can highly recommend.

    cheers mark

    have a look in the show us your d2 sticky thread at the top of the d2 pinnacles threads for a short list of the cars n what people have been doing with them.

    Ive learned carefully planning the mods is the way to, being realistic about its intended use saves big money. The mates rates kit from suspsension stuff is quite popular and cost effective for a 2" lift and shane the bloke who runs it is excellent.

    good luck with the d2, ive had mine for about 18 months and love it, no matter how deep the money pit gets :P
